本篇文章主要介绍了如何从零开始学习谯城H5小程序,包括小程序的基本概念,开发工具的使用,以及开发一个小程序的详细步骤。希望能够帮助初学者了解和掌握小程序开发的知识。
1. 小程序的基本概念
小程序是一种轻量级的应用程序,它不需要用户下载安装,只需在应用市场搜索即可打开。小程序具有轻便、易用、响应速度快等特点,因此得到了越来越多的用户喜爱。
小程序分为两种类型,一种是基于微信开发的小程序,另一种是基于谯城开发的小程序。基于微信开发的小程序需在微信中打开使用,而基于谯城开发的小程序则可以在任何支持H5的浏览器中使用。
2. 开发工具的使用
开发谯城H5小程序需要使用到开发工具,谯城官方提供了免费的开发工具——谯城Web IDE。在使用Web IDE前,需要先注册一个谯城账号,然后在官网中下载Web IDE的安装包。
Web IDE中包含了小程序的开发、调试、发布等功能模块。用户可以通过Web IDE来创建和管理自己的小程序项目,编辑小程序源代码,以及模拟运行和调试小程序。
3. 开发一个小程序的详细步骤
通过Web IDE创建一个新的小程序项目后,需要先了解以下几个重要的文件和目录:
app.json:小程序的配置文件,包含小程序的全局配置信息,如页面路径、窗口样式、网络超时时间等。
pages文件夹:小程序的页面文件夹,默认包含一个index页面。每个页面有一个对应的js、wxml、wxss文件,分别用于处理页面的逻辑、结构、样式。
设定好目录后,我们就可以开始来创建小程序的页面了。
4. 开发小程序的具体细节
在开发过程中,我们需要用到小程序中的一些API接口,例如获取用户信息、获取位置信息、调用摄像头等,这些API都是通过微信提供的wx对象来进行调用的。
在编写小程序的逻辑代码时,我们需要使用到JavaScript语言和一些常用的框架库,例如Vue.js、jQuery等。同时,我们也需要掌握小程序的wxml和wxss语法,它们分别用于处理页面结构和样式。
5. 小程序的发布和推广
小程序完成后,需要先进行本地测试和调试,确认没有问题后才能进行发布。发布小程序需要在谯城开发者平台中提交小程序审核申请,通过审核后方可在微信中使用。
为了让更多的人知道和使用我们的小程序,我们还可以进行一些推广活动,例如分享小程序给朋友、在社交媒体上进行宣传、利用搜索引擎优化等。
本篇文章详细介绍了如何从零开始学习谯城H5小程序开发,包括小程序的基本概念、开发工具的使用、开发一个小程序的详细步骤、小程序的具体细节以及小程序的发布和推广。希望本文能够帮助初学者掌握小程序开发的技巧,也希望小程序的应用可以为人们的生活带来更多的便利。
随着现代科技的不断进步,移动应用的需求日益增长,谯城H5小程序作为一种新兴的移动应用形式,受到了越来越多开发者的关注和热爱。本文将从0开始介绍谯城H5小程序的学习过程,包括前置知识介绍、基础语法、API使用、项目实战、优化技巧等方面,为初学者提供全面而详细的学习资料。
第一部分:前置知识介绍
1.1 JavaScript基础知识
因为谯城H5小程序是采用JavaScript语言进行开发的,因此开发者需要具备一定的JavaScript基础知识,例如语法、函数、对象等方面的知识点。如果没有接触过JavaScript,建议开发者先通过阅读JavaScript相关书籍或者在线教程等方式进行学习。
1.2 熟悉HTML和CSS
除了JavaScript外,熟悉HTML和CSS也是开发谯城H5小程序的必备技能。因为在小程序的开发过程中,涉及到页面的布局、样式和内容等多个方面。如果没有相关的基础知识,建议开发者先通过相关书籍或者在线课程进行学习。
第二部分:基础语法
2.1 页面布局
在谯城H5小程序中,使用的是WXML语言进行页面布局。WXML语言基本语法类似于HTML,并且可以与小程序提供的组件进行结合使用,从而实现页面的布局。
2.2 基本语法
除了页面布局外,谯城H5小程序还具有JavaScript的基本语法,例如变量、条件语句、循环语句等方面。此外,小程序还支持ES6语法,例如箭头函数、解构赋值等新语法。
2.3 全局配置
在谯城H5小程序中,还可以通过全局配置文件app.js实现一些全局变量的设置以及一些全局操作的执行。例如在app.js文件中定义全局变量或者全局函数,在小程序的其他文件中都可以进行调用。
第三部分:API使用
3.1 常用API
小程序提供了大量的API接口,包括数据存储、网络请求、位置信息、设备信息等多个方面。在这些API中,wx.request、wx.getLocation、wx.showToast等是开发人员较为常用的接口。
3.2 自定义组件
在页面布局中,使用小程序提供的组件可以方便地实现样式和功能的设计。除此之外,小程序还支持自定义组件,通过自定义组件的形式可以在多个页面中实现复用,提高代码复用率和开发效率。
第四部分:项目实战
4.1 项目选题和需求分析
在实战开发中,首先要确定项目选题和需求,这有助于提高开发效率和节约开发成本。例如,可以选择信息查询或者资讯展示类项目,这类项目功能比较简单,并且能够涵盖一些基础的开发技术。
4.2 开发流程
在确定项目选题和需求后,接下来就是开发流程。在开发流程中,主要包括需求分析、界面设计、编码实现、调试测试等多个环节。在开发过程中,还需要注意代码的规范性和可读性。
4.3 发布上线
在完成开发后,还需要将小程序发布上线。在发布前,要注意检查小程序的安全性和可用性,避免出现不必要的错误。之后,开发人员可以通过小程序码或者小程序名称进行分享和推广。
第五部分:优化技巧
5.1 提高小程序性能
在谯城H5小程序的开发过程中,提高小程序的性能是一个非常重要的问题。例如可以通过优化数据存储、减少不必要的网络请求、使用缓存等方式提高小程序的速度和稳定性。
5.2 规范代码风格
规范代码风格可以提高代码的可读性和可维护性,并且可以避免出现不必要的错误和漏洞。例如使用注释进行代码解释、使用函数进行模块化编程等都是可以提高代码规范性和可读性的方式。
以上就是本文对谯城H5小程序的详细介绍,从前置知识介绍、基础语法、API使用、项目实战、优化技巧等方面进行了全面而详细的阐述。希望能够为初学者提供参考和帮助,同时也希望开发人员能够不断学习和进步,提高自己的开发水平和技能。